The United States Air Force Band of the Golden West will perform a concert of patriotic music from 6:30 to 8 p.m. Tues., July 3 at the Gardens of the World, 2001 E. Thousand Oaks Blvd., Thousand Oaks. Sponsored by the Hogan Family Foundation Inc., the concert will celebrate the 60th anniversary of the U.S. Air Force. More ... The Azuma School of Dance will present a program of traditional Japanese dance at 2:30 p.m. Sun., June 24 at the Thousand Oaks High School performing arts center, 2323 N. Moorpark Road, Thousand Oaks. Thirty-six dancers ranging in age from 4 to adult will perform in traditional costumes. Light refreshments will be served after the performance. More ...
